Katsalis KostasVice Chair, ESTSI ISG NFV IFA Dr. Kostas Katsalis is a Solutions Architect at DOCOMO Communications Lab in Munich, Germany. He is a senior standardization specialist actively involved in several standards organizations, including ETSI ISG NFV, 3GPP SA5. Within ETSI ISG NFV, he focuses on the activities of the IFA and EVE working groups and currently serves as Vice-Chair of the IFA Working Group. He has spent several years conducting research in both industry and academia, specializing in wireless network virtualization, SDN/NFV, future networking technologies, and network optimization and management. He has also contributed to the open-source community. Dr. Katsalis regularly serves as a reviewer for several top-tier conferences and journals in the field of computer networking.
Kangchan Lee ITU-T SG13 Vice-chair, WP2/13 Chair
Dr. Kangchan Lee, ITU-T SG13 Vice-chair, WP2/13 Chair, is Director of the Strategic Standards Research Section at ETRI and a Principal Researcher in the Protocol Engineering Center. He holds a Ph.D. in Computer Engineering from Chungnam National University, Korea. Dr. Lee has over two decades of experience in standardization, particularly in cloud computing, big data, IoT, AI/ML, and next-generation web technologies. He currently serves as Chair of the ITU-T JCA-AI, Chair of ITU-T SG13 WP2, and Vice-chair of ITU-T SG13. Dr. Lee has authored over 20 ITU-T Recommendations and brings deep technical expertise, strategic leadership, and a strong record of international collaboration in fields of cloud computing.
Kazunori Tanikawa Chair, ITU-T SG13
Kazunori Tanikawa is a Managing Expert working for Innovation Promotion Department of National Institute of Information and Communications Technology (NICT) and is dedicating the standardization activities in ITU-T. Mr. Tanikawa started ITU-T standardization activities in 2007 in FG IPTV, and continuously participated in IPTV-GSI and SG16, he contributed to make progress of work items on IPTV terminal devices and service specifications. Q14/16 “Digital signage systems and services” was initiated in 2013, and Mr. Tanikawa managed standardization activities issuing H.780 series on digital signage for eight years. Since 2017, Mr. Tanikawa has joined SG13 in earnest, especially on the topics of SDN/NFV technology, and he was a co-rapporteur of Q21/13 “Networks beyond IMT-2020: Network softwarization”. Mr. Tanikawa was nominated and appointed as SG13 chair in WTSA-20, March 2022, and continues his leadership for SG13. Mr. Tanikawa is a chairman of Expert Group ITU-T issues of Asia-Pacific Telecommunity Program (ASTAP). As for his personal record, Mr. Tanikawa received B.E. and M.E. Degrees in mechanical engineering from Waseda University in Japan in 1985 and 1987 respectively.
 Tingting Zhang
Q18/13 Rapporteur
Tingting Zhang is a China Mobile Top 1000 Technical Expert and Deputy General Manager of the Collaborative Innovation Base (International Cooperation Platform Operation Center) at China Mobile Research Institute. She focuses on cloud computing, edge computing and distributed computing, driving tech-industry integration, large-scale project planning, and standardization. She has led national projects, published more than 10 papers, co-authored The Computing Era and Enterprise Private Cloud Construction Guide, and holds 30 patents. As ITU-T SG13/Q18 Rapporteur, she leads the development of key ITU-T Recommendations and has published more than six ITU-T Recommendations.
 Jian Xu Senior Project Manager, China Mobile
Jian Xu has been engaged in research on NFV and core network related technologies for over 10 years, and currently responsible for the work of China Mobile's telco cloud technology evolution and live network support. He is also involved in research and promotion of telco cloud related international standards and currently serves as the Vice-Chair of the ETSI ISG NFV Technical Steering Committee (TSC).
